May 21 (Reuters) - Sri Lankan shares ended lower for a third consecutive session on Friday, hurt by a fall in industrial and financial stocks.
* The CSE All-Share Index closed 1% lower at 7,220.72.
* Conglomerates LOLC Holdings and Browns Investments Plc were the top two drags on the index, falling 3.3% and 4.5%, respectively.
* Trading volumes surged to 234.7 million from 116.9 million in the previous session.
* Foreign investors were net sellers in the equity market, offloading shares worth 199.3 million Sri Lankan rupees, according to exchange data.
* Equity market turnover was 2.29 billion rupees, the data showed.
